Long Term Consulting Opportunities – Somalia

The State University of New York / Center for International Development (SUNY/CID) is currently accepting CVs from qualified individuals to provide long-term technical assistance on an anticipated USAID-funded Strengthening Somali Governance Project. 

The project will be headquartered in Mogadishu and will support development of more effective and accountable government institutions in Somalia including: support for the national parliament and regional deliberative bodies; support for select constitutional commissions and service providing ministries; and a public education initiative.
